Natasha Riabova is professional collaborative musician and piano accompaniment is her true passion. She had a privilege to study accompanying – coaching skills with renowned pianist Margo Garrett at the University of Minnesota. Vocal repertoire, Sonata seminar, Choral literature were her famous courses. As a Music Scholar in collaborative piano program Natasha participated in the famous Aspen Music Festival and School (CO) and Summer Song Fest in Irvine, CA.

Since 1992 Mrs. Riabova has been serving Twin Cities Area in MN as an accompanist for professional singers and instrumentalists, student auditions, juries, competitions and recitals. She played for Bel Canto girl choir, Westminster concert church choir, Voce Magna professional choir, Roseville International Community choir.

As a collaborative pianist Mrs. Riabova appeared in Schubert Club (st. Paul, MN), Ted Mann Concert Hall (Minneapolis, MN), Stillwater Court House (Stillwater, MN), University of MN, Augsburg College (Minneapolis, MN), Westminster Presbyterian church (MN), St. Mary Basilica (MN), Aspen Concert Hall (Aspen, CO) and in many churches and private houses.

Mrs. Riabova was involved in several large (big) musical projects, including Messia by
G. Handel, Gloria by A. Vivaldi, Requem by W. Mozart, Messa in G by F. Schubert, Pines of Rome by O. Respigi, Noah's Fludde by B. Britten, Requem by G. Faure, 100 years of Broadway – just mention a few.

Also Natasha used to play for many Dance companies, including the famous Ballet Arts of Minnesota, Minnesota School of Dance, Academy of Classical Ballet (St. Paul, MN), Andachazy School of Classical Ballet (St. Paul, MN), Zenon Dance Theater (Minneapolis, MN), Russian – American Ballet workshops (Minneapolis, MN). She provided piano accompaniment for dance classes, ballet workshops and auditions..
